Types and features of USD keys

The USD key is a USD security token or RFID secure token that authorizes access to sensitive information. It is a USB device used to authenticate users and allow them to log into applications, networks, and websites securely. Businesses use it to implement security policies within the organization. The devices are small and similar to flash drives. They can be carried about and stored away when not in use.

Depending on the type, USD keys come with different functionalities. They include:

  • FIDO Security Keys: Fast Identity Online (FIDO) keys are hardware tokens for conducting two-factor authentications. They carry out cryptographic sign-ins for online accounts. The keys work with websites and applications that support the FIDO security protocols.
  • SMART Card Keys: The smart card keys work like regular smart cards. They use NFC and RFID technology in conjunction with PIN codes to perform secure authentications. The cards are often recommended for remote access to sensitive or classified data.
  • One-Time Password (OTP) Keys: USD keys that generate one-time passwords use a time-based or event-based algorithm to create unique passwords. Users can only use these passwords once within a specific timeframe or for a single login. The OTP system is another reliable way to authenticate users and prevent unauthorized access.
  • RFID Keys: Some USD security keys use radio frequency identification (RFID) to analyze data transmitted between the card and the RFID reader. This type of security USD key works for contactless and proximity-based transactions.
  • Biometric Keys: Biometric USD keys add an extra layer of security because they use fingerprint technology or other biometric data to authenticate users. They are difficult to bypass and prevent unauthorized persons from gaining access.

How to choose usd key

When choosing a USD security key for a company or organization, it is important to consider key management and the number of keys needed. Additionally, companies should explore security measures for USD keys, such as multi-factor authentication (MFA) and biometric capabilities.

Evaluating the ease of use and compatibility is essential to the key's authentication method. Moreover, consider whether the keys can be used with third-party services and which mobile devices they support.

Organizations should choose keys that support the FIDO2 and FIDO standards and evaluate the items' long-term costs, including their maintenance and purchase costs. Features such as ruggedness, waterproofing, and temperature range resistance are crucial for keys used in the field.

Furthermore, companies should assess the kind of support and training offered by the key's vendor. In the event of a lost key, understanding the recovery process and its implications is fundamental.
